Overview
The DM74AS648WMX is an octal bus transceiver belonging to the Advanced Schottky (AS) logic family, manufactured by Fairchild Semiconductor. It features eight bidirectional data paths with inverted outputs and three-state control. The device operates within a supply voltage range of 4.5V to 5.5V and supports a maximum operating temperature of 70°C. It is housed in a 24-pin SOIC package.

Selection Notes
Select this component for applications requiring fast switching speeds characteristic of the AS series. It serves as a suitable interface for driving terminated transmission lines due to low output impedance. Consider the inverted output polarity during schematic design to ensure correct logical alignment with downstream components.
Part Context
This part belongs to the DM74ASxx series of Advanced Schottky TTL logic devices. These circuits utilize an oxide-isolated, ion-implanted process to achieve improved switching performance and reduced power dissipation compared to standard Schottky counterparts while maintaining functional pin compatibility.
